Analysis

Bolivia (Plurinational State of) recorded 93.21 for green garlic — gross production index number in 2024.

The figure is up 6.1% on the previous year and up 15.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, green garlic — gross production index number in Bolivia (Plurinational State of) peaked at 307.44 in 2002 and was at its lowest, 23.32, in 1961.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

The FAO indices of agricultural production show the relative level of the aggregate volume of agricultural production for each year in comparison with the base period 2014-2016. Indices for meat production are computed based on data on production from indigenous animals.
